在 TP 钱包里通过合约购买资产的全面指南:安全、交互与市场实践

引言:

随着去中心化应用(DApps)和NFT市场活跃,很多用户选择直接与智能合约交互来购买代币、参与空投或交易NFT。TP(TokenPocket)钱包作为常用的多链移动/桌面钱包,提供了连接DApp、签名交易与管理资产的能力。本文从安全与实践角度,讲解如何在TP钱包里通过合约买入资产,涵盖双重认证、灵活云计算方案、数字签名、合约交互、NFT市场等要点。

一、准备与安全基础

1. 验证合约地址:在任何交易前,务必从官方渠道(项目官网、白皮书或可信社群)获取合约地址,并在区块链浏览器(如Etherscan、BscScan、Polygonscan)核对合约源码、代币持有人分布与是否有权限特性。避免点击陌生链接。

2. 备份私钥/助记词:离线备份助记词或私钥;切勿在联网环境或聊天工具中保存明文。TP钱包通常使用助记词管理私钥,备份后测试恢复无误再进行大额操作。

3. 双重认证(2FA):虽然连接链上签名以私钥为主,但在TP钱包生态中,可启用应用本身或关联服务的双重认证(如登录密码+生物识别、短信/邮件+PIN)以防社工或设备被盗。启用TP钱包的应用锁、指纹/FaceID等均属于双重认证范畴,有助限制未经授权的操作。

二、理解数字签名与其在合约购买中的作用

1. 数字签名(概念):数字签名是用私钥对交易数据签名,证明交易由私钥持有者发起,链上节点通过公钥/地址验证签名有效性。签名后交易可被打包进区块。

2. 实际流程:当你在TP钱包中发起“与合约交互”或“发送交易”时,钱包会构造交易数据(目标合约地址、调用方法、参数、gas等),在本地提示你确认,确认后使用私钥生成数字签名并向区块链网络广播。

3. 再次强调数字签名:签名是不可逆且证明所有权的关键,任何要求你导出私钥或助记词的请求都属于高风险行为。

三、通过TP钱包与合约交互的步骤(以买代币/NFT为例)

1. 连接DApp或使用“自定义合约”功能:打开TP钱包内置浏览器,访问目标DApp或在钱包的“合约交互/调用合约”界面输入合约地址与ABI(若需要)。

2. 授权与Approve:若是ERC20/BEP20代币购买,可能需先执行approve方法为特定路由或合约授权代币花费额度;确认授权额度尽量只给必要额度并在可疑交易后撤销无用授权。

3. 填写交易参数:输入购买数量、滑点容忍度、接收地址等,滑点设置过低可能导致交易失败,过高则可能被前置交易(MEV)利用。

4. 估算并设置Gas费用:TP钱包通常提供推荐Gas选项,也可自定义。优先选择合理的gas以快速确认;在高峰期关注链上gas行情。

5. 本地签名并广播:确认交易摘要与合约调用内容后,钱包使用本地私钥进行数字签名,签名后广播到配置的节点(RPC)。

6. 事务确认与查看:在区块链浏览器中粘贴交易哈希检查执行结果与事件日志,确认代币或NFT是否到账。

四、NFT市场与合约购买注意事项

1. 使用官方或主流市场:在TP钱包DApp浏览器优先选择已知市场(如OpenSea、Rarible等多链版本或本链主流市场),避免陌生市场合约。

2. 了解铸造/购买合约:购买NFT常见操作包括直接购买(transferFrom/safeTransfer)、拍卖出价或mint铸造。每种操作可能涉及不同的合约方法与授权逻辑,阅读合约或使用区块链浏览器查看历史交互有助判断安全性。

3. 版税与费用:NFT交易可能包含版税、平台手续费与链上Gas,合约事件或市场界面会显示相关信息。

五、灵活云计算方案在交易中的角色

1. 云RPC与节点:TP钱包或DApp可选择使用云RPC(如Infura、Alchemy、QuickNode)以获得高可用的链上读写服务。使用可信云RPC能提高交易稳定性与查询速度,但请注意隐私泄露风险(云RPC可见你的请求来源与部分行为)。

2. 云端签名与多端同步:部分企业级或托管钱包提供云签名或多端同步功能以支持灵活云计算方案,但这通常意味着私钥在某种受控环境中托管。普通用户应优先选择非托管本地签名方式,或在充分信任并了解托管政策下使用云签名服务。

3. 可扩展性与监控:对于高频操作或市场做市者,结合灵活云计算(弹性节点、交易队列、Webhook通知)能提高交互效率与风控能力。

六、合约安全与风险控制

1. 审计与开源:优先与已审计且代码公开的合约交互。若合约未公开或审计信息缺失,务必谨慎小额测试。

2. 模拟与查看日志:使用区块链浏览器查看合约事件和前置交易,必要时使用模拟工具(如Tenderly等)预演交易回执。

3. 授权最小化:尽量只授权最低额度,完成后及时撤销不再需要的approve授权。

七、实用小贴士

- 小额试探:首次与新合约交互先用极小金额测试流程与结果。

- 保存交易记录:记录交易哈希、合约地址与相关截图以备查询或申诉。

- 警惕钓鱼:不随意点击社交媒体的合约交互链接,核对域名与合约地址一致性。

结语:

在TP钱包中通过合约购买资产既充满机会也伴随风险。理解数字签名机制、启用双重认证、利用灵活云计算方案提升稳定性,并在每次合约交互前做好验证与权限管理,可以大幅降低被攻击或资金损失的概率。最后,保持警惕、养成小额测试与及时撤销授权的习惯,是每位链上用户的重要实践。

作者:赵文渊发布时间:2025-10-01 10:31:07

评论

Ethan88

讲得很全面,尤其是关于approve和撤销权限的提醒,受益匪浅。

小墨

数字签名的重复解释很到位,让我更明白本地签名的重要性。

CryptoNana

关于云RPC和隐私的问题很实用,希望能再出一篇深入分析不同RPC提供商的文章。

阿虎

NFT购买流程写得清楚,准备先按步骤用小额试探一下。

LunaSky

双重认证和本地备份提醒及时又必要,感谢作者的细致建议。

相关阅读